Abstract
In this research, we developed a biological data monitoring system by using a flexible electronic sheet. Flexible electronic sheets have some excellent properties. They are very flexible because of their thinness. In addition, they are composed of biocompatible materials. Therefore, they can be applied for cellular tissue. Flexible electronic sheets can be attached to measuring objects closely. Therefore, the contact area is widened. Thus, the measuring accuracy is expected to be improved. In this study, we apply it to human iPS cell-derived cardiomyocytes for monitoring the field potential of them. We designed an electrode pattern which arranged positive poles and negative poles closely and succeeded in measuring the field potential with a low noise by using this electrode pattern.
